Applications are invited for our three year research programmes leading to the degree of PhD.
The department deadline for recommending the applicants for scholarships for overseas students for 2009 entry is 1 March 2009 so you should aim to submit your application by the middle of February to give it time to be considered and processed.
Competition is extremely high for the overseas scholarships so you will need to have the equivalent of a first class honours degree from a recognized university. You should have achieved the standard level on the IELTS (International English Language Testing System) which would be an overall grade of 6.5 with a minimum of 6.0 in each of the subtests.
The Department performed very impressively in the latest RAE appraisal with every submission being ranked as internationally recognized or better which means that even members of staff that are in the very beginning of their career are world class.

The department has world class facilities in the areas of scanning probe microscopy, x-ray powder diffraction, scanning electron microscopy, mass spectrometry, NMR, XPS, ultra fast laser spectroscopy, Raman spectroscopy, computational chemistry, time-resolved photoelectron spectroscopy, attosecond science, FTIR RAIRS spectroscopy, and thermal imaging. The Department also makes extensive use of national and international neutron and synchrotron radiation facilities.
Close collaborative links exist with industry and other university departments in the UK and abroad.

Chemistry Postgraduate Scholarships at Monash University, Australia
Research in the School of Chemistry at Monash University covers a diverse range of areas including Synthesis and Medicinal Chemistry, Materials Chemistry, Computational and Analytical Science and Environmental and Green Chemistry. A wide range of scholarships are available for postgraduate research candidates in the School of Chemistry at Monash University.
